What is the meaning of indemnify?

verb

  • Secure against future loss, damage, or liability; give security for.
    • usage: "This plan indemnifies workers against wages lost through illness"
  • Make amends for; pay compensation for.
    • usage: "One can never fully repair the suffering and losses of the Jews in the Third Reich"; "She was compensated for the loss of her arm in the accident"
